Transaction 95fa90000e5fde5578df7012c0d47c70083555dd45a33ef826265410bd07ae40
1 Input
1 Output
-
95fa90000e5fde5578df7012c0d47c70083555dd45a33ef826265410bd07ae40:0
- value
- 20781970
- script pubkey
- OP_0 OP_PUSHBYTES_20 ff17945640aca10afe6974eeea7536b1c32a5c4a
- address
- bc1qluteg4jq4jss4lnfwnhw5afkk8pj5hz2na98ez